Apres Velo brings a new look to cycling casual wear

February 6th, 2010 by Ron Callahan View Comments

Aprés Velo has been recognized as one of the most innovative new brands in sports by the ISPO BrandNew Awards, the world’s largest sporting goods and sportstyle trade fair. Aprés Velo is among four finalists in the style category and was considered among nominees from around the globe for the honor.

Leonard Greis, BiG Cog of the Aprés Velo brand , said this is a “tremendous honor for the brand,” which has been in global markets for three years and recently opened a distributorship in the United States.

Known for high-quality after-cycling lifestyle apparel that features heritage graphics and tongue-in-cheek humor, the Aprés Velo line is effectively a “wink and a nod” to the sport among its devoted cyclist base.

Characteristic of their Aussie sense of humor, Greis posted on the company’s blog “We’re very proud of our team of designers (there is one; who doesn’t drink) and are quite surprised that in between race stages and drinking way too much mulled wine, they actually remember to design anything.” To their customer/fan base around the world, he continued, “To our COG-regation who helped us get this exposure, we thank you from the bottom of our espresso cup. Live the Ride, people!”

The apparel, reflecting what has been called a wicked Australian wit, features graphics and messages that cyclists around the world relate to. Special pigment dyes, irregular stitching and super-soft cotton fabrics contribute to the brand’s appeal.

Starting in 2006 with just a handful of enthusiasts in Sydney, the company grew out of a passion for the sport and its associated lifestyle, becoming a subculture hit that now distributes globally through distributorships on three continents and online sales. The AV team is geared up to hit Germany in search of distributors throughout Europe; as well as spread the Cycling Gospel/religion/passion according to Aprés Velo.

The ISPO BrandNew Awards is a juried competition and awardees will be highlighted at the expo in Munich, February 7-10. The event attracts 1,950 exhibitors and 60,000 trade attendees.

“We appreciate the ISPO BrandNew recognition and the opportunity to ‘expose ourselves’ to a larger audience,” Greis concluded with a grin.
